Transaction 645d95eef9b22891dff6d9c69130ffa7c988f1f876dec56f6f207de022686cfb
1 Input
1 Outputs
- 645d95eef9b22891dff6d9c69130ffa7c988f1f876dec56f6f207de022686cfb:0
value 599989318
address 1Ex4g7U9UMJZ22YPG1LapSBYYP41gEGxLs